Molecular sieves control contamination and and insulate in thermal regenerators - A concept [PDF]

open access: yes, 1970
Zeolitic molecular sieves prolong the lives of cryogenic engines by preventing contamination of the thermal regenerators on the cold ends of closed-cycle engines. Sieves also serve as thermal insulators by preventing conduction of heat along regenerators
